MiR-27b regulates podocyte survival through targeting adenosine receptor 2B in podocytes from non-human primate
Zuokang Zheng1, Hong Hu1, Yanrong Tong1
1Center of Growth, Metabolism and Aging, Key Laboratory of Bio-Resource and Eco-Environment of Ministry of Education, State Key Laboratory of Biotherapy, College of Life Sciences, Sichuan University, Chengdu, Sichuan, 610064, China.
Abstract:
MicroRNAs are a group of small non-coding RNAs that play key roles in almost every aspect of mammalian cell. In kidney, microRNAs are required for maintaining normal function of renal cells, disruption of which contributes to pathogenesis of renal diseases. In this study, we investigated the potential role of miRNAs as key regulators of podocyte survival by using a primary cell culture model from non-human primates (NHPs). Through microRNA profile comparison in glomeruli from mouse, rat and NHP, miR-27b was found to be among a list of glomeruli-enriched miRNA conserved across species. In NHP primary podocyte culture, significant downregulation of miR-27b was observed during treatment of puromycin aminonucleoside (PAN), a classic nephrotoxin. Overexpression of miR-27b enhanced PAN-induced apoptosis and cytoskeleton destruction in podocytes while its inhibition had a protective effect. Target identification analysis identified Adora2b as a potential direct target of miR-27b. Ectopic expression of miR-27b suppressed both Adora2b mRNA and protein expression, whereas inhibition of miR-27b increased the transcript and protein expression levels of Adora2B. Dual luciferase assay further confirmed Adora2b as a direct target of miR-27b. Furthermore, knockdown of Adora2b by siRNAs enhanced PAN-induced apoptosis, similar to the phenotypes we had observed with miR-27b overexpression. In addition, stimulating the adenosine signaling by an Adora2b agonist, NECA, improved podocyte survival upon PAN treatment. Taken together, our data identified a novel role of miR-27b-adora2b axis in primary podocyte survival upon injury and suggested a critical role of adenosine signaling pathway in podocyte protection.

Background:
- MicroRNAs (miRNAs) are vital for mammalian cell function, including kidney cells.
- Dysregulation of miRNAs contributes to kidney disease pathogenesis.
- Podocyte survival is critical for maintaining glomerular filtration barrier integrity.
Purpose of the Study:
- To investigate the role of miRNAs in podocyte survival.
- To identify specific miRNAs and their targets involved in podocyte injury.
- To explore the therapeutic potential of targeting miRNA-mediated pathways in kidney disease.
Main Methods:
- Comparative miRNA profiling in glomeruli from mouse, rat, and non-human primates (NHPs).
- Primary NHP podocyte culture treated with puromycin aminonucleoside (PAN).
- miRNA overexpression/inhibition, target identification (Adora2b), Western blot, RT-qPCR, and dual luciferase assay.
- siRNA-mediated knockdown of Adora2b and adenosine signaling pathway stimulation.
Main Results:
- miR-27b was identified as a conserved, glomeruli-enriched miRNA.
- miR-27b was downregulated in podocytes upon PAN treatment.
- Overexpression of miR-27b exacerbated PAN-induced podocyte apoptosis, while inhibition was protective.
- Adora2b was validated as a direct target of miR-27b.
- Adora2b knockdown mimicked miR-27b overexpression effects; Adora2b activation protected podocytes.
Conclusions:
- miR-27b plays a critical role in regulating podocyte survival following injury.
- The miR-27b-Adora2b axis is a novel regulator of podocyte protection.
- Adenosine signaling pathway activation offers a potential therapeutic strategy for podocyte injury in kidney diseases.
